How the formula works

Both grain per cup and grain per liter measure the same physical quantity (mass per unit volume), so converting between them is a single multiplication. Multiply a value in grain per cup by 4.226753 to get grain per liter. To reverse the conversion, multiply a grain per liter value by 0.236588 to get back to grain per cup.
